25 //! Helper methods to facilitate usage of VIS classes in an application.
29 //! Returns vtkLookupTable instance initialized by standrad OCCT colors used
30 //! in wireframe mode for different kinds of sub-shapes (free/boundary/shared
31 //! edges, isolines,...)
32 Standard_EXPORT vtkSmartPointer<vtkLookupTable> InitLookupTable();
34 //! Set a color for given type of sub-shapes.
35 //! @param [in,out] theColorTable vtkLookupTable to set the color.
36 //! @param [in] theColorRole type of sub-shapes to set the color.
37 //! @param [in] theR red color component. Use [0,1] double values.
38 //! @param [in] theG green color component. Use [0,1] double values.
39 //! @param [in] theB blue color component. Use [0,1] double values.
40 //! @param [in] theA the alpha value (the opacity) as a double between 0 and 1.
41 Standard_EXPORT void SetLookupTableColor (vtkLookupTable* theColorTable,
42 const IVtk_MeshType theColorRole,
43 const double theR, const double theG, const double theB,
44 const double theA = 1);
46 //! Get a color for given type of sub-shapes.
47 //! @param [in] theColorTable vtkLookupTable to set the color.
48 //! @param [in] theColorRole type of sub-shapes to set the color.
49 //! @param [out] theR red color component as a double between 0 and 1.
50 //! @param [out] theG green color component as a double between 0 and 1.
51 //! @param [out] theB blue color component as a double between 0 and 1.
52 Standard_EXPORT void GetLookupTableColor (vtkLookupTable* theColorTable,
53 const IVtk_MeshType theColorRole,
54 double &theR, double &theG, double &theB);
